BMW 3 Series320d MHT M Sport 4dr Step Auto202228,708 milesDiesel£24,799or £353 mo37 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£352.79, Customer Deposit: £3,719.00, Total Deposit: £3,719.85, Optional Final Payment: £10,609.00, Total Charge For Credit: £6,110.98, Total Amount Payable: £30,909.98, Representative APR: 9.90%, Interest Rate (Fixed): 9.46%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ring330e SE Pro 5dr Step Auto202172,488 milesHybrid£15,999or £212 mo37 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£211.06, Customer Deposit: £2,399.00, Total Deposit: £2,399.85, Optional Final Payment: £7,307.00, Total Charge For Credit: £3,627.67, Total Amount Payable: £19,626.67, Representative APR: 8.90%, Interest Rate (Fixed): 8.54%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 4dr Step Auto202042,000 milesHybrid£19,450or £253 mo37 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£252.68, Customer Deposit: £2,917.00, Total Deposit: £2,917.50, Optional Final Payment: £9,102.00, Total Charge For Credit: £4,445.46, Total Amount Payable: £23,895.46, Representative APR: 8.90%, Interest Rate (Fixed): 8.54%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series Touring520i M Sport 5dr Auto201949,652 milesPetrol£20,450or £307 mo37 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£306.43, Customer Deposit: £3,067.00, Total Deposit: £3,067.50, Optional Final Payment: £7,863.00, Total Charge For Credit: £4,882.71, Total Amount Payable: £25,332.71, Representative APR: 9.90%, Interest Rate (Fixed): 9.45%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X5xDrive M50d 5dr Auto202054,119 milesDiesel£44,000or £631 mo37 miles away*Representative example: Contract Length: 49 months, 48 Monthly Payments: £630.77, Customer Deposit: £6,600.00, Total Deposit: £6,600.00, Optional Final Payment: £19,396.23, Total Charge For Credit: £12,273.19, Total Amount Payable: £56,273.19, Representative APR: 10.90%, Interest Rate (Fixed): 5.67%, Excess Mileage Charge: 14.90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series435d xDrive M Sport 2dr Auto [Professional Media]201967,495 milesDiesel£18,99538 miles away
BMW 1 Series118i [1.5] Sport 5dr [Nav/Servotronic] Step Auto201844,983 milesPetrol£12,49538 miles away
BMW 4 Series Gran Coupe435d xDrive M Sport 5dr Auto [Professional Media]201843,213 milesDiesel£21,49538 miles away
BMW 4 Series Gran Coupe420d [190] xDrive M Sport 5dr [Professional Media]201871,291 milesDiesel£13,99538 miles away
BMW 4 Series420d [190] M Sport 2dr Auto [Professional Media]201764,687 milesDiesel£13,99538 miles away